Nation, I want to make a CD of my best 10 -15 songs.   I just want to have that 'record' and would give some away.   I am not tech smart.   I am cheap.   I am looking for a simple system that can give me decent results for under $200.   Tips?

Yes, you can. You have a computer, obviously. Does it have a CD or DVD player / burner? If the player doubles as a burner, you can insert a blank CD; a blank CD may or may not need to be formatted. Windows Music Player, Roxio, Nero and a host of other software can do this: format CD for either music or data, then copy your song files to the open CD window, then burn them to the CD. You may want to use read / write CD blanks (CD-RW), until you get the hang of it. They are a little more expensive. Or you can go straight to CD-R (read only; once burnt can't go back and change anything. They make great drinks coasters if you eff one up). A can of 20-50 blank CDs will run you from $5-20; I tend to use Imation CDs.

You can purchase a separate USB external DVD burner, which will also work with CDs, for anywhere from $20-100 at Best Buy.

Hi John it's simple - i use Nero and a CD burner and just transfer the WAV files into the program and burn the disc. i also use the printable discs CD-R and my Canon Pixma can print them. (-:

Ashampoo Burning Studio 2013

Should still be available and if not then the Ashampoo Burning Studio Free is available from the Ashampoo website.

I highly recommend either for your purposes. The interfaces are simple and clear. The results are of good quality.

The free program Format Factory can be used to prepare your files in bulk for burning. It is also simple to use.

Note: Format Factory is ad supported now so care must be taken during install to avoid the additional junkware.

The above are for Windows.

John,

It's beginning to sound like you want to record, as well as burn CDs. We need some more info. You can use your PC as a DAW (Digital Audio Workstation). You could use Audacity (Free!), which is quite powerful, to record MP3s on your computer hard drive. You need a decent USB mic to get beyond the limitations of a computer condenser mic (https://www.ezvid.com/toptenusbmicrophones) - I've used both the Yeti and the Snowball successfully. You may want a decent set of headphones, that cover your ears comfortably, but I do quite well with SkullCandy earbud phones.

If you want to simply rip the audio track from your vids, you can use Audacity for that, too. I have done that, using several of the editing features in Audacity on both my video rips and my audio recordings; I do my final mix using Audacity as well.
